中文摘要 | 馬口鐵鋼料以熱軋形態出貨後客戶再冷軋至0.3m/m以下,經鍍鍚處理後供料 製罐廠,因該鋼料厚度薄且有長久保存食物的功能,故對鋼料介在物品質需求嚴苛; 86年度客戶冷軋後產生較嚴重之介在物爆裂,為改善此一品質問題,進行一系列煉鑄 製程探討及改善試驗,最後控制渣T�鄰e+MnO含量減低被鋼液中溶解鋁置換反應, 具有改善成效。 |
英文摘要 | Tin-plate hot-rolled product is shipped to downstream customers which in turn cold-rolls to a thinner gauge (<0.3mm),then tin coated to supply canneries for containing food or beverage. Such application requires a strict inner quality control of tin-plate to holding food a long period of time. Severe inclusions burst out in 1997 during coldrolled process at downstream customer site. To reduce such inclusions and improve the cleanliness of tin-plate, many efforts have been made, such as by adding Al-mixer to deoxidize slag after tapping, installing slag detector during ladle exchange in slab casting and setting up dam/weir in tundish, etc. |
